云计算作为信息技术领域的重要发展方向,其核心之一便是虚拟化技术。本文将深入探讨云计算虚拟化的原理、实战心得以及行业洞察,帮助读者全面了解这一关键技术。

虚拟化技术概述

虚拟化的定义

虚拟化是一种将物理资源(如CPU、内存、存储等)转换为多个虚拟资源的技术,使得多个操作系统和应用可以在同一物理服务器上独立运行。虚拟化技术提高了资源利用率,降低了IT成本,是云计算发展的基石。

虚拟化类型

硬件虚拟化

硬件虚拟化通过在物理服务器上安装虚拟化软件(如VMware、Xen等),将物理服务器资源划分为多个虚拟机(VM)。每个虚拟机拥有独立的操作系统和应用程序,互不干扰。

软件虚拟化

软件虚拟化通过在操作系统层面实现虚拟化,如容器技术。容器技术将应用程序及其依赖环境打包成一个轻量级的镜像,实现快速部署和隔离。

管理虚拟化

管理虚拟化通过虚拟化管理平台(如OpenStack、VMware vCenter等)实现虚拟资源的自动化管理和调度。

云计算虚拟化实战心得

虚拟化资源规划

在云计算虚拟化实践中,合理规划虚拟化资源至关重要。以下是一些实战心得:

  • 资源预估:根据业务需求预估虚拟机数量、CPU、内存、存储等资源,确保虚拟化环境稳定运行。
  • 资源分配:合理分配虚拟机资源,避免资源浪费和性能瓶颈。
  • 动态调整:根据业务变化动态调整虚拟化资源,提高资源利用率。

虚拟化安全管理

虚拟化安全是云计算虚拟化实践中的关键环节。以下是一些安全管理心得:

  • 访问控制:严格控制虚拟化平台的访问权限,防止未授权访问。
  • 数据加密:对虚拟机数据进行加密,确保数据安全。
  • 备份与恢复:定期备份虚拟机数据,确保数据安全。

虚拟化性能优化

虚拟化性能优化是提高云计算虚拟化效率的关键。以下是一些优化心得:

  • CPU资源分配:合理分配CPU资源,避免CPU资源争抢。
  • 内存管理:优化内存分配策略,提高内存利用率。
  • 存储优化:采用高速存储设备,提高存储性能。

行业洞察

虚拟化技术发展趋势

随着云计算的不断发展,虚拟化技术也在不断演进。以下是一些虚拟化技术发展趋势:

  • 容器化技术:容器化技术将成为虚拟化技术的重要补充,提高应用部署速度和资源利用率。
  • 虚拟化硬件加速:虚拟化硬件加速技术将进一步提高虚拟化性能。
  • 混合云虚拟化:混合云虚拟化将成为企业云计算发展的主流。

虚拟化行业应用

虚拟化技术在各行各业都有广泛应用,以下是一些典型应用场景:

  • 金融行业:虚拟化技术可以提高金融机构的IT资源利用率,降低IT成本。
  • 医疗行业:虚拟化技术可以构建远程医疗平台,提高医疗服务质量。
  • 教育行业:虚拟化技术可以构建虚拟实验室,提高教育资源共享程度。

总之,云计算虚拟化技术在推动云计算发展方面发挥着重要作用。了解虚拟化技术原理、实战心得和行业洞察,有助于读者更好地把握云计算发展趋势,为我国云计算产业发展贡献力量。